#679f54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#679f54 is composed of 40.4% red, 62.4%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.2%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 104.8 degrees, a saturation of 30.9% and a lightness of 47.6%. #679f54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ffa8 with #003f00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#679f54 color description : Dark moderate green.
#679f54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#679f54 has RGB values of R:103, G:159,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 6790996.

Shades and Tints of #679f54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030503 is the darkest color, while #f8f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#679f54
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797a79 is the less saturated color, while #42ea09 is the most saturated one.
